# fdhunt collector environment
#
# Context for reviewers: this config drives the descriptor-leak
# investigation on the Marrowline ingest service. The collector
# snapshots /proc state every 30s and ships diffs to the Oakview
# triage dashboard. Sampling cadence and retention knobs below are
# deliberately conservative; please flag changes that increase load
# on the ingest hosts. Upload authentication uses a dashboard token
# scoped to the fdhunt project only. The token is set on the
# following line:

sealed setting: LEDGER_TOKEN20=6148d35bbb480b0ab79e

# CrashFunnel pipeline config — discussed at last week's sync.
# This env file drives the mobile crash-report ingester for the Fernbridge app.
# Reports land in the staging bucket, get symbolicated by the Dwarfsym worker,
# then fan out to the triage dashboard. BATCH_SIZE stays at 500 unless the
# queue backs up; RETENTION_DAYS is 30 per the data policy we agreed on.
# The symbolication worker authenticates against the Dwarfsym service, and
# that credential is set on the line directly below.

secret setting of bagag-kajof: RELAY_SECRET8=d9a517d5

Flagging this for the weekly sync rather than blocking the PR outright. The new plugin loader in Sievewright lets validator plugins register their own timeout and batch hints, which is great, but the defaults in `registry.py` are doing a lot of silent work: a misbehaving plugin can starve the queue before the circuit breaker trips. I'd like us to agree as a group on sane ceilings and document them, since downstream teams at the Halloway integration will inherit whatever we pick. Current proposed constants follow.

tuning constants:
THRESHOLDS = {
    "kelix": 280,
    "druvan": 756,
    "oliael": 399,
}